Kia Cee'd: Panoramaroof / Panoramaroof Motor Repair procedures

Kia Cee'd JD Service Manual / Body Electrical System / Panoramaroof / Panoramaroof Motor Repair procedures

Inspection
1.
Disconnect the negative (-) battery terminal.
2.
Remove the roof trim assembly.
(Refer to Body - "Roof Trim Assembly")
3.
Disconnect the connector (A).
4.
Remove the panoramaroof motor (B) after loosening 3 bolts.

5.
Ground the terminals as below table, and check that the panoramaroof unit operates.
  
When inspecting the panoramaroof motor operation, panoramaroof motor and roller blind motor always should be connected.

6.
Make these input tests at the connector. If any test indicates a problem, find and correct the cause, then recheck the system. If all the input tests prove OK, the panoramaroof motor must be faulty; replace it.
 
Terminal
Test
condition
Test: Desired result
3
IG2 ON
Check for voltage to ground:
There should be battery voltage.
1
Under all conditions
Check for continuity to ground:
There should be continuity.
6
Under all conditions
Check for voltage to ground:
There should be battery voltage.
